Random sensor

In some cases you want your game to trigger events randomly. This sensor will help you. Sends random pulses to the connected controller(s) . One positive pulse is immediately followed by a negative pulse

Option(s) of the Random sensor :

Python :

# import bge module
import bge
# get the controller
cont = bge.logic.getCurrentController()
# get the sensor attached to the controller
# my sensor is named Trigger
sen = cont.sensors["Trigger"]
  • sen.seed : Get/set the initial Seed of the generator ( integer )
  • sen.lastDraw : Returns the last random number generated ( integer )
